Q: A vendor needs access to our cage at the Thornsby data centre. What's the process?

A: Submit the request via the facilities queue at least 48 hours ahead. Vendor must bring photo ID and appear on the approved list. Facilities desk escorts them to the cage row — no exceptions. Racks stay locked unless the work order says otherwise. The cage door keypad takes the code below.

staff pass of fajof-fawif = bdg-ES-2

Capacity note for the Quillbrook checkout load test. We model peak as 3x median traffic with a 20% surge margin, holding p99 latency under our SLO while payment authorization runs at full concurrency. Ramp profiles mirror last quarter's sale traffic. The parameters we will hold fixed across all runs are listed below.

constants for fahop-fahaf:
RATE_LIMITS = {
    "quenath": 1,
    "quenwyn": 10,
    "ralael": 10,
    "wenix": 1,
}

**Ticket TPL-88 — Renderlet staging env is off**

Quick one for review: template rendering on staging is slow because the cache flag got dropped when we rebuilt the env file. I've restored `RENDER_CACHE=on` and bumped the worker pool. Last thing — the cache backend still needs its access credential, which goes in the env file right after this sentence.

vault entry, fadup-tagag: RELAY_SECRET8=2fd92179

Subject: On-call handover — export retries

Hi Renata,

Handing over the Driftbarrel export queue. Twelve ledger exports to the Corvane warehouse failed overnight due to a schema mismatch; I've requeued nine, and three are parked pending a fix from the data team. Retry only via the admin console, not the CLI, or dedupe breaks. If the parked ones matter for the release, the data team's escalation contact is below.

Thanks,
Milo

escalation mailbox, kagef-kawef: frador_zorix@tolvaqlabs.internal